It is important for a teacher to help students recall the concepts and vocabulary that will be relevant for the day’s lesson because our working memory is very limited. It provides structure, organization, and direction for the teacher. The Importance of the Lesson Plan Elements in Education and Teachers’ Practices of Them Mahasen Sehweil, Samira Mahmoud, and Mai Jeidi Abstract Lesson planning is a crucial element of constructive teaching–learning process supplying the teacher with a coherent framework of teaching and assisting with the smooth flow of the lesson. Constructivist approaches, as articulated by Vygotsky (1978) and later expanded by Bruner (1996), emphasize the importance of designing learning experiences that build upon students' existing knowledge and provide appropriate scaffolding. Lesson plans should include objectives, language skills and content, procedures like warm-up, tasks, and rounding off. Planning can help us to start activities on time, keeping the process in mind together with easing answering students’ questions.
